Where did the idea of an immortal soul come from?

The early Christian philosophers adopted the Greek concept of the soul’s immortality and thought of the soul as being created by God and infused into the body at conception. In Hinduism the atman (“breath,” or “soul”) is the universal, eternal self, of which each individual soul (jiva or jiva-atman) partakes.

Who is immortal in this world?

To date, there’s only one species that has been called ‘biologically immortal’: the jellyfish Turritopsis dohrnii. These small, transparent animals hang out in oceans around the world and can turn back time by reverting to an earlier stage of their life cycle.

Who taught that the soul is immortal?

These two parts are often identified as the body and the soul. To dualists, the soul is a real substance that exists independent from the body. Socrates, Plato, and Augustine were all dualists who believed the soul to be immortal. Socrates believed the soul is immortal.

What is the Greek concept of the immortal soul?

The Greek concept of the immortal soul assumes that individuals already possess eternal life – that the only question is where this eternal life is spent after death. In stark contrast, many Bible passages portray immortality strictly as a gift to be given by God.

Does the Bible talk about reincarnation and immortality?

In a sense, the modern concepts of the immortal soul and reincarnation convey the same idea – that man is inherently immortal – that he won’t really die. Ezekiel stated just the opposite: ” …the soul that sins, it shall die ” ( Ezekiel 18:4, 20 ). So, whatever a soul is, in the Old Testament sense of the word, it can die.
